Why Branding Matters in Real Estate

A strong brand isn’t just a logo or a color scheme—it’s the perception clients have of your team. Here’s why branding is critical for real estate professionals:

  • Builds Trust & Credibility – Clients feel more comfortable working with a team that presents itself professionally and consistently.
  • Differentiates You from Competitors – With so many agents in the market, a well-branded real estate team stands out and remains memorable.
  • Attracts the Right Clients – A polished and professional image draws in clients who align with your expertise and values.

What Makes a Great Real Estate Team Branding Photo?

Photography plays a key role in shaping a real estate team’s brand. A well-executed branding photo should include:

  • Consistency – Matching outfits, cohesive colors, and uniform backgrounds create a polished and unified team image.
  • Approachability – Smiling, confident body language fosters trust and makes your team more relatable.
  • Professionalism – High-quality lighting, resolution, and strategic posing enhance your credibility.

Where to Use Branding Photos for Maximum Impact

Your team branding photos should be visible across all marketing platforms. Key places to use them include:

  • Real Estate Websites & Team Bios – Clients connect better with agents who have strong personal branding.
  • Social Media & LinkedIn – Engaging visuals boost credibility and increase engagement on professional platforms.
  • Marketing Materials – Flyers, business cards, and email signatures reinforce a cohesive brand image.
  • Advertising & Promotional Content – Billboards, digital ads, and brochures become more impactful with strong visuals.
